Summary of the role

The Installation Coordinator is responsible for planning, coordinating and leading the installation of the site works of projects. This person will work in collaboration with other Installation Coordinators, the Site Managers and Supervisors as well as the project management team. The scope of a hydro-electric power project will include all aspects of turbine and generator installation.

The following responsibilities form the core of this role:

· Remote supervision and strategic coordination of all site installation activities related to the system (Turbine, Generator, BOP, EPS)

· Oversight of safe and cost-effective execution of installation works, ensuring alignment with the project schedule and specifications

· Representing and safeguarding the interests of ANDRITZ at the site level through remote leadership

· Ensuring installation works comply with contract specifications, drawings, and documentation via off-site coordination

· Supporting hands-on site installation indirectly through guidance and coordination with the Site Manager and installation team

· Verifying that site personnel are suitably qualified and aligned with ANDRITZ standards and best practices

· Facilitating active cooperation across internal and external system interfaces, including coordination between site activities and broader project stakeholders

· Strategically optimizing site manning and cost control through remote planning and coordination

· Conducting risk assessments and ensuring safety measures are implemented in line with the health, safety, and environmental plan

· Monitoring progress and processes remotely, ensuring adherence to detailed site schedules and project specifications

· Overseeing inspections, measurements, and documentation workflows from a strategic level

· Managing timely reporting and resolution of site non-conformities, technical issues, and potential claims through coordination with site leadership

· Coordinating receipt, inspection, storage, and maintenance of goods in collaboration with the Site Manager

· Ensuring internal reporting of safety-critical incidents and near misses is completed and escalated appropriately

· Reviewing and consolidating daily logs and contributing to weekly/monthly installation activity reports

· Planning and ensuring timely provision of manpower, tools, equipment, and devices for each installation phase

· Overseeing compilation of actual drawings and installation documentation from a remote coordination standpoint

· Ensuring proper, safe, and professional component handling through strategic oversight

· Coordinating preparation and handover of spare parts, project tools, and devices in collaboration with the Site Manager

· Organizing on-site training of client personnel as specified, in coordination with site staff

· Facilitating cooperation between site personnel including Installation Supervisors and Commissioning Coordinators/Engineers

· Providing input for final as-built drawings and ensuring documentation completeness
